Item No. 1 (continued) <br />In response to questions from Council, Planning Director Patterson explained <br />the proposed amendment would allow the cost of improvements of single <br />family, nonconforming residential structures (those having only one covered <br />parking space) to exceed 12.5% of replacement value, currently prohibited, if <br />following conditions are met: <br />a. Property located in the RH, R -1, R -2, R -3, R -4, or R -5 Zoning districts <br />b. Nonconforming only as to parking requirements. <br />c. Will have no more than 3 bedrooms after repair or alteration completed. <br />d. Total living area does not exceed 1800 square feet. <br />CLARIFICATION: City Attorney Schricker advised that an additional covered <br />parking space would be required on a nonconforming single family residence <br />only if repairs or alterations exceed the 12.5% value and the completed <br />residence does not meet the four requirements (a -d) listed above. <br />Councilman Bury suggested Planning Department prepare a handout explaining <br />these conditions to people seeking information regarding nonconforming <br />residential structures. <br />MINUTE ORDER NO. 88 -193 <br />Title read. M /S: Murray /LaBerge <br />ORDINANCE AMENDING SECTION 33.12 OF, AND ADDING SECTION 33.12.1 TO, ORDINANCE <br />NO. 1130, OF THE REDWOOD CITY ZONING ORDINANCE, RELATING TO REPAIR OF <br />NONCONFORMING STRUCTURES <br />Approved for first reading by the following roll call vote: <br />AYES: Councilmembers Buchan, Bury, LaBerge, Murray, Stangel and <br />Mayor Greenalch <br />NOES: Councilman Claire <br />ORAL COMMUNICATIONS <br />None <br />---------------------------------------------------------------------------- - - - - -- <br />MATTERS OF COUNCIL INTEREST <br />a.
